Description

  • Ilya Schor
  • Leaving the Synagogue
  • gouache and gold leaf on board
  • 8 by 6 1/4 in.
  • 20.3 by 15.9 cm.
  • Executed circa the mid-1950s.

Provenance

The artist
Thence by descent

Exhibited

New York, Yeshiva University Museum, Life of the Old Jewish Shtetl - Paintings and Silver by IIya Schor, November 1975 - March 1976, no. 20

Condition

The work is generally in good condition. The board is affixed to a mat on all edges. There are scattered pinpoint accretions throughout. Framed under glass.
